  • This is what I see: All of your data should be of the same format so your algorithm will work the same everytime. From your post, I assume everything is a date.

    Is everything in one row or column?

    Dim cur As Date

    for x=1 to number_of_rows
    for y=1 to number_of_cols
    cells(x,y)=Right("0" + LTrim(Str(Day(cur))), 2) + "-MA-" + LTrim(Str(Year(cur)))
    next y
    next x
